How you become one varies far more by country than what one does. This is the UK route. Most people take one of these ways in; the right one depends on where you're starting from.
- 1
Innovation Programme Associate / Junior Coordinator
1-2 yearsSkills to master
- Mastering basic programme administration, understanding innovation terminology, supporting workshops, managing simple data entry.
You're ready to move on when
- Consistently delivers accurate administrative support without supervision.
- Proactively identifies minor process improvements.
- Demonstrates a clear understanding of the innovation programme's lifecycle.
- Can independently run small, pre-defined tasks (e.g., scheduling, basic comms).
- 2
Project Coordinator / Project Administrator (outside innovation)
2-3 yearsSkills to master
- Strong project management fundamentals, stakeholder communication, managing timelines and resources, dealing with project-related challenges.
You're ready to move on when
- Successfully coordinated projects from initiation to completion, even if small.
- Excellent organisational skills and attention to detail.
- Can demonstrate experience in managing project documentation and reporting.
- Shows a keen interest in innovation and new venture development.
- 3
Community Manager / Engagement Specialist
2-4 yearsSkills to master
- Building and nurturing communities, driving engagement, managing online platforms, content creation, event organisation.
You're ready to move on when
- Proven ability to grow and maintain an active online or offline community.
- Strong communication and interpersonal skills, able to connect diverse groups.
- Experience in organising events or activities to foster engagement.
- Understands how to use data to measure community health and impact.
